Bolloré Transport & Logistics Zambia gains TOTAL Zambia’s lubricant distribution contract

Bolloré Transport & Logistics Zambia has been awarded the tender contract to distribute TOTAL Zambia’s lubricants for five years.

Bolloré, the supply chain specialist, will provide local distribution services from TOTAL’s two main depots located in Lusaka and Ndola to 15 destinations within Zambia.

“This new contract with TOTAL gives Bolloré Transport & Logistics Zambia an opportunity to strengthen its existing relationship with a major player in the fuel and lubricants business and offers an ideal entry in the local distribution business in Zambia,” said Olivier Terra, managing director of Bolloré Transport & Logistics Zambia.

Established in Zambia in 1972, Bolloré Africa Logistics is the specialist in integrated door-to-door logistics. The company has subsidiaries in Lusaka, Livingstone, Makeni, Chirundu, Mwami, Mpika, Chanina, Mpulungu, Ndola, Kitwe and Chingola, Zambia, with nearly 20,000 square metres of warehouses and dedicate storage areas and its own truck fleet.

To meet the requirements of TOTAL, Bolloré bought three dedicated trucks of 5 tonnes, 10 tonnes and 20 tonnes. The trucks are closed body straight trucks, with floors equipped with rollers transfer/pushers and the back fitted with hydraulic tail lift system. The enhancements were necessary to be able to load and handle 210-litre steel drums, 1,000-litre Intermediate Bulk Containers (IBC) and 20-litre plastic drums daily.

All three trucks come with GPS devices to provide Bolloré Logistics with real time information on trucks’ whereabouts, routes taken, fuel consumption and a wide range of reports that will allow the optimization of trips and fuel consumption.
